Job Description

We are looking for individuals with transportation or aviation knowledge and experience who can apply their skills to airports design projects. In this position you will serve as project manager on small to medium-sized projects prepare planning and design documents and process design calculations. You will also coordinate with other Olsson teams professional staff technical staff and clients. You may travel to job sites for observation and attend client meetings. The Airports team provides services for a variety of airport projects including paving grading buildings airport lighting and fuel systems.

You bring to the team:

+ Strong communication skills.

+ Ability to contribute and work well on a team.

+ Bachelors Degree in civil engineering.

+ 7 - 15 years of engineering experience.

+ PE License required.

+ Transportation experience or an interest in the aviation industry preferred.

+ AutoCAD knowledge helpful.
